Use the helper for the checks.  Rename "check_mapping" into "zap_mapping"
because "check_mapping" looks like a bool but in fact it stores the mapping
itself.  When it's set, we check the mapping (it must be non-NULL).  When it's
cleared we skip the check, which works like the old way.

Move the duplicated comments to the helper too.

Shouldn't this check still be
details->zap_mapping && details->zap_mapping != page_rmapping(page)?

Previously we wouldn't skip zapping pages if even_cows == true (ie.
details->check_mapping == NULL). With this change the check when
even_cows == true becomes NULL != page_rmapping(page). Doesn't this mean we
will now skip zapping any pages with a mapping when even_cows == true?

Yes I think so.  Thanks for pointing that out, Alistair, I'll fix in v3.
